Collaborative project: Development and implementation of innovative sanitization protocols in beekeeping practice for sustainable prophylaxis and treatment of American Foulbrood - subproject 2 (Project)
The aim of this project is to achieve a scientifically based, measurable, and sustainable reduction of American Foulbrood cases thus leading to an improvement of the health status of bee colonies in Germany.

Collaborative project: Development of a highly effective and biologically safe phage technology for pathogen control in poulty farming (SafePhage) – Subproject 2 (Project)
The SafePhage project is aimed at the development of a novel, phage-based technology for pathogen control in poultry farming. Our approach is based on the application of cocktails of modified (non-reproductive) lytic phages. We have chosen Salmonella and Clostridium perfringens as model pathogens.
